#ded154 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ded154 is composed of 87.1% red, 82%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 54.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 60%. #ded154 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#bda300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#ded154 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ded154 has RGB values of R:222, G:209,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.62,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14602580.

Shades and Tints of #ded154
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ded154
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9e93 is the less saturated color, while #fdea35 is the most saturated one.
